- [ ] PDF invoice renderer (Copperline): confirm the sandbox profile blocks network egress during render, embedded fonts are loaded from the vetted bundle only, and user-supplied fields are escaped before template interpolation. Verify the output stripper removes document metadata and any temp files are shredded on completion. Attachments over the size cap must be rejected, not truncated. Security signoff requires the exact artifact under review, so the pipeline prints the token identifying it directly beneath this item.

session token of yagef-yageg = htk21_0235c34f7291c7f942b76

## Tuning

The receipt mailer (Almsgate) batches donation receipts and sends through the Thornquay relay. On-call: if the queue backs up, resist the urge to crank batch size — the relay rate-limits per connection, and bigger batches just mean bigger retries. Scale worker count first, then shorten the flush interval. Dedupe window must stay longer than the retry horizon or donors get duplicate receipts, which generates tickets. All knobs live in one place and are read at worker start. Current production values follow.

tuning table, kajop-yafof:
QUOTAS = {
    "wenath": 10,
    "ulaael": 5,
}

## Support

If a customer asks about the Frostvault archive job, don't panic — it's just our nightly sweep that moves cold storage buckets older than 180 days into deep archive. Restores take up to 12 hours, so set expectations early. Anything weirder than a slow restore should go straight to the Frostvault platform crew.

escalation mailbox, kagef-kawef: frador_zorix@tolvaqlabs.internal

MEMO

To: Finance Team
From: Programme Office
Re: Project Aldquist delay

Project Aldquist, the ledger consolidation initiative, is now running eleven weeks behind schedule due to vendor integration issues. Revised go-live is next April. Budget impact is an estimated 8% overrun, absorbed within the existing contingency. Month-end processes continue on the legacy system until cutover. The delay has implications for wider planning, noted below.

internal memo for yahof-kawep: Headcount on the Kelath team goes from 15 to 124 by the end of December. Gross margin on Kelath came in at 47 percent against a plan of 45 percent.